Data retrieval applications designed for Android operating systems offer a means to restore lost or deleted files from secure digital (SD) cards. These utilities function by scanning the storage medium for remnants of previously stored data, attempting to reconstruct and recover files that may have been unintentionally erased, corrupted, or rendered inaccessible due to formatting errors or other issues. For example, a user might employ such a tool to recover photos accidentally deleted from an SD card used in an Android smartphone.
The ability to recover data from mobile device storage is critical due to the increasing reliance on these devices for storing personal and professional information. The benefits of such applications extend to mitigating data loss caused by accidental deletion, hardware malfunction, or software errors. Historically, data recovery from SD cards required specialized equipment and expertise; however, advancements in software development have made these capabilities more accessible to the average user through user-friendly applications.
